Power on/off 
This function activates or deactivates your phone’s Bluetooth feature. 
1.   Press the [
Menu
] Soft key, select 
9. Settings
, select 
7. Connectivity
,  
      select 
3. Bluetooth
, and then select 
1. Power on/off
3. Select 
On
 to activate Bluetooth, or select 
Off
 to deactivate Bluetooth. 
 
Device search 
This function displays the paired device or allows you to add a new device. 
The icon displayed beside each paired device varies depending on the 
device’s type. 
1.   Press the [
Menu
] Soft key, select 
9. Settings
, select 
7. Connectivity
,  
       select 
3. Bluetooth
, and then select 
2. Device search
.  
 
NOTE: If Bluetooth isn’t activated you will be prompted to turn it on. Press 
the [
Yes
] key. 
 
•  Your phone will search for headsets or other handsets in pairing mode. 
Pairing mode is the process where a headset or phone and another 
phone talk to each other before connecting. 
•  Once you see your headset or other phone in the list, select it by 
pressing [
] key. 
•  You’ll need to enter your password. For your headset please refer to 
your headset user manual. To pair with other handsets just ensure the 
receiver enters the same PIN you choose e.g. 0000. If the receiver 
entered the same PIN you’ll be paired.  
 
My devices 
View the mobiles or headsets that you have previously paired with. 
1.   Press the [
Menu
] Soft key, select 
9. Settings
, select 
7. Connectivity
,  
      select 
3. Bluetooth
, and then select 
3. My devices
 
Press the [
Option
], to select from the following functions. 
(The functions displayed vary depending on which profiles are 
supported by the paired device.) 
• 
Connect/Disconnect
: Displayed for devices supporting the Bluetooth 
Headset/Hands-free profile. Connects or disconnects the selected 
device. 
• 
Browser Folder
: Displayed for devices supporting the FTP Server 
profile. Displays the FTP directory of the other device. 
• 
Edit Name
: Allows you to edit the name of the selected other device.  
• 
Delete
: Deletes the selected device from the Paired Device List. 
• 
Set Authorized /Unauthorized
: Displayed for PCs and PDAs. If the 
selected device is set to Authorized, it can access your phone with any 
permission. If the selected device is set to Unauthorized, the selected 
device must have permission to access your phone. 
• 
Add New Device :
 Registers a new device. When you select this 
function, a submenu is displayed listing device types.
